Thierry Roy is on
CollEc
rank
value
closeness
27316
5.28218
co-authors
Luc Savard
[psa105]
Paul Makdissi
[pma9]
Thierry Roy on EconPapers
Thierry Roy on IDEAS
Thierry Roy on RAS